WebHow do you get rid of pink eye fast? Pink eye treatment is usually focused on symptom relief. Your doctor may recommend using artificial tears, cleaning your eyelids with a wet cloth, and applying cold or warm compresses several times daily.If you wear contact lenses, you'll be advised to stop wearing them until treatment is complete. WebJul 2, 2024 · Pink eye is commonly caused by viruses or bacteria. Depending on the cause of your child's pink eye, signs and symptoms usually improve within a few days to two weeks. Good hygiene — including hand-washing, avoiding close contact with others, and not sharing towels or pillowcases — is important.

WebYou might need antibiotic eye drops and ointments for bacterial pink eye if: Your symptoms are severe. Your immune system is weak. This might happen if you have another illness. Your infection does not get better in a week without treatment. Know the symptoms of different kinds of pink eye.
